What is the UK Skilled Worker Visa?

The Skilled Worker Visa allows foreign nationals to work for an approved employer in the UK.

To qualify, you usually need:

✔ A valid job offer
✔ Certificate of Sponsorship (CoS)
✔ Required salary threshold
✔ English language proficiency

Eligibility Requirements

Applicants should meet these conditions:

  • Job offer from a licensed sponsor
  • Minimum salary requirement
  • Valid passport
  • Proof of English language ability
  • Enough savings for support

Required Documents

Prepare these documents:

  • Passport
  • Certificate of Sponsorship reference number
  • Job title and salary details
  • Proof of English
  • Bank statement
  • Tuberculosis test (if required)

Application Process

Follow these steps:

Step 1: Find a Sponsorship Job

Apply for jobs with UK sponsorship.

Step 2: Get Certificate of Sponsorship

Employer provides CoS.

Step 3: Apply Online

Submit your visa application online.

Step 4: Pay Fees

Pay visa and healthcare surcharge.

Step 5: Biometrics Appointment

Visit visa center for fingerprints and photo.

Benefits of the UK Skilled Worker Visa

✔ Live and work legally in the UK
✔ Bring family members
✔ Access healthcare
✔ Pathway to settlement
